Brief description Niki Rotor Aviation

Niki Rotor Aviation is a family-owned Bulgarian manufacturer based near Sofia, specializing in ready-to-fly gyrocopters tailored to individual flying preferences, emphasizing safety, comfort, and a unique personal flight experience. Their product line includes distinctive models such as the Cruiser, Kallithea, and Lightning, all featuring advanced carbon fiber fuselage construction, modern avionics including iPad 12.9 Flight View EFIS, and innovative engineering designs proven by German DULV certification and ISO 9001:2015 quality assurance.

The company integrates 100% in-house production processes with expert metal fabrication and carbon composite technologies. Their gyrocopters are suitable for private, recreational, agricultural, military, and terrain surveying applications. A motivated and skilled team of engineers, pilots, and technicians ensures precision manufacturing and reliable after-sales support through a global partner network.

Unique selling points are strong technical innovation, individual customization options, and a passionate company culture focused on long-term partnerships and customer satisfaction, making NRA well-regarded in the gyroplane market.

What aircraft does Niki Rotor Aviation use for training?
Niki Rotor Aviation’s aircraft line includes the Cruiser, Kallithea, and Lightning gyrocopters. These models are built with carbon fiber construction and modern avionics, and the company delivers them ready to fly with engine and flight instruments included.
